Stalagmites and stalactites in the karst tunnels of Postojna Cave, Slovenia.
  • Guided tours are available in four different languages and audio guides are offered in 17 languages.

  • Temperatures inside the cave average 45–50°F (8–10°C) even in summer, so it’s recommended to bring warm clothing and wear comfortable walking shoes.

  • There is a hotel (Hotel Jama), gift shop, and restaurants onsite.

  • Postojna Cave is accessible for wheelchairs and strollers.
